What’s the work that you do?

As an extremophile polar biologist, my research investigates how plastic pollution interacts with climate-related stressors to affect marine ecosystems. During my PhD, I demonstrated that Antarctic krill embryos experienced reduced development under combined nanoplastic and ocean acidification conditions, highlighting the importance of studying multiple stressors. I also quantified vertical microplastic flux in the Southern Ocean, demonstrating plastic transport throughout the water column. As a postdoctoral researcher on the CUPIDO project at the British Antarctic Survey, I investigate how zooplankton transport plastics and how plastic pollution may disrupt the biological carbon pump, informing ecological models and conservation policy.

What keeps you going?

What keeps me going is the opportunity to explore some of the most remote and extreme environments on Earth and uncover the changes happening within these fragile ecosystems. Working in polar regions provides a unique perspective on our planet, but I am equally motivated by bringing these discoveries back to wider audiences. Communicating the importance of these environments, the threats they face, and their role in regulating our global climate is a privilege. I hope that by sharing scientific knowledge, I can inspire action and help ensure these extraordinary ecosystems are protected for future generations.
